Lean on Me (2023)

Warren Sanders (Johnny Moon) has had a crush on his best friend's older brother, Theo Grant (Pierce Paris) for decades. When Warren's best friend, Gregory Grant, passes unexpectedly, Warren and Theo lean on each other while their true feelings come to the surface. Jeffrey (Dante Colle) is a closeted man who is full of fears about his identity. Though he's a successful doctor, he struggles with his inner voice telling him there's something wrong with him and his proclivities. It takes Lance (Dakota Payne), a handsome new confidante, to help Jeffrey on his first steps to self-acceptance.
